Message from the Department Head
Every academic department of pathology - including the Department of Pathology at UIC - aspires to scholarship and excellence in clinical practice, teaching and research. Even so, UIC Pathology is different by design.
One of the most rapidly growing academic units in the United States, our Department has attracted more than 35 new faculty members from premier institutions over the last six years. These talented individuals have bonded to build an academic community that has been described as a "greenhouse for careers." We work very hard to maintain a nurturing academic environment that is designed to allow everyone - staff, medical students, residents and fellows, practicing pathologists, and researchers - to achieve as much potential as possible. For example, our faculty members transform themselves into students each month to learn innovative and effective methods to teach pathology, serve as role models and mentors, and provide for an educational experience that our medical students consistently rank as the best teaching in the first two years of the entire UIC Medical School curriculum.
UIC is the largest university in Chicago, and our College of Medicine is among the most diverse in the United States, graduating more physicians from under-represented minorities than any other school except for those dedicated to minority physician education. Our Department is diverse: women represent half of our faculty and half of the Division Directors.
Our Department shares UIC's vision of "access to excellence", not only for the students whom we teach but also for the patients and their physicians whom we serve by providing state-of-the-art laboratory services. Our reference laboratory system serves not only the entire State of Illinois, but provides laboratory testing for facilities in 37 states.
The UIC Department of Pathology helps to integrate research throughout the College of Medicine and the other Health Science Colleges through a novel Division of Transdisciplinary Pathology. The major research theme of the Department's new Research Division represents a unique fusion of molecular epidemiology and pathology. This bench-to-bedside approach enables practicing pathologists and pathologists in training to engage in novel approaches to disease prevention and treatment. If you are still wondering how the UIC Pathology Department is different, then consider the fact that multiple federally-funded investigator initiated clinical trials operate from within our Department.
